Understanding the Mechanics of Plinko and Probability

At its core, a plinko game operates on principles of probability and physics. While the descent of the puck appears random, the arrangement of the pegs significantly influences the likelihood of it landing in specific prize slots. The wider the slot, the higher the probability, although the value of the prize is often inversely proportional to its width. Players aren't directly controlling the puck's trajectory, creating a compelling sense of suspense, as the outcome is left to chance. Experienced players may develop a perception of patterns, but it's essential to remember that each drop is ultimately independent.

The mathematical concept behind plinko relates to binomial distribution. Each peg represents a decision point – the puck either bounces left or right. The probability of landing in a particular slot is determined by the cumulative effect of these individual decisions. Understanding this basic principle can help players appreciate that while skill isn't a factor, the game isn't entirely arbitrary. It’s about recognizing the inherent randomness and enjoying the excitement of the fall. The game replicates a simple form of a Galton board, sometimes called a “quincunx,” a device used to demonstrate the central limit theorem.

Responsible Gaming and Avoiding Problem Gambling

When engaging in any form of online gambling, including a plinko game real money adventure, it’s crucial to prioritize responsible gaming practices. This involves setting a budget and adhering to it strictly, avoiding chasing losses, and recognizing the signs of problem gambling. Problem gambling can have detrimental effects on personal finances, relationships, and overall well-being. It's important to remember that gambling should be viewed as a form of entertainment, not a source of income.

Several resources are available to assist individuals who may be struggling with gambling addiction. Organizations like the National Council on Problem Gambling (NCPG) and Gamblers Anonymous provide support, information, and access to treatment options. Online platforms often offer self-exclusion tools, allowing players to temporarily or permanently ban themselves from accessing their services. Looking out for friends and family members who may be exhibiting signs of problem gambling is also essential. Creating a supportive and understanding environment can encourage individuals to seek help when needed.

Identifying Signs of Problem Gambling

Recognizing the signs of problem gambling is the first step towards addressing the issue. These signs can include gambling more than you can afford to lose, lying to friends and family about your gambling habits, neglecting personal responsibilities, and experiencing feelings of guilt or shame related to your gambling. If you find yourself constantly thinking about gambling, or if you've attempted to cut back or stop gambling but have been unsuccessful, it's essential to seek help. Remember, there is no shame in admitting you have a problem, and seeking support is a sign of strength.

Setting limits on your time and money spent gambling, avoiding gambling when you're feeling stressed or emotional, and engaging in alternative activities are all effective strategies for responsible gaming. Taking regular breaks from gambling and seeking support from friends, family, or a professional counselor can also help maintain a healthy balance.
